Wind is the biggest challenge for outdoor events. Commercial portable stoves typically feature dual-layer wind shields, maintaining stable flames even in 10 m/s wind conditions.
Professional B2B stoves must support quick switching between propane and butane. Propane is ideal for sustained high-heat operation, while butane cartridges suit temporary setups and ultra-simple installations.
To help buyers visualize commercial value, here’s a comparison between professional portable single burners and standard consumer outdoor stoves:
| Key Parameter | Commercial Portable Single Burner (Pro-Portable) | Consumer Outdoor Stove | Commercial Value |
|---|---|---|---|
| Thermal Efficiency | ≥ 55% - 62% | 40% - 45% | Reduces fuel turnover costs by ~25% |
| Continuous Operation | Supports 8+ hours of high flame | Recommended < 2 hours | Meets all-day service demands |
| Explosion Safety Devices | Pressure-sensitive gas cut-off + overheat relief valve | Basic piezo ignition only | Reduces fire risk in mobile vehicles |
| Burner Material | Solid brass / thick aluminum alloy | Thin aluminum / stamped iron | Maintains integrity under prolonged high heat |
| Single Cartridge Runtime (10k BTU) | ~90–120 minutes | 60–75 minutes | Minimizes downtime due to frequent cartridge replacement |
Many commercial portable stoves in 2026 adopt premixed combustion technology. By optimizing air-to-gas ratios, stoves deliver 15,000 BTU output while reducing CO emissions by 40% compared to conventional designs—critical for enclosed or poorly ventilated food trucks.
Some high-end commercial models feature digital displays to monitor gas pressure and burner temperature in real-time. For chain mobile catering operators, this technology ensures consistent dish quality across locations.

For cross-regional catering brands, consider the following when sourcing portable single burners:
-
Certification Consistency: Ensure compliance with mobile device safety standards in target markets (e.g., UL 197 or CE mobile standards).
-
Supply Chain & Parts Support: Check whether consumables like valves and nozzles follow standard specifications and are easily available overseas.
-
BTU Stability: Review performance data in low-pressure environments (e.g., high-altitude outdoor sites).
